22 I will make them one nation in the land,(A) on the mountains of Israel, and one king will rule over all of them.(B) They will no longer be two nations and will no longer be divided into two kingdoms. 23 They will not defile themselves anymore with their idols,(C) their detestable things, and all their transgressions.(D) I will save them from all their apostasies by which[a] they sinned,(E) and I will cleanse them. Then they will be My people, and I will be their God.(F) 24 My servant David will be king over them, and there will be one shepherd for all of them.(G) They will follow My ordinances, and keep My statutes and obey them.(H)

22 I will make them one nation in the land, on the mountains of Israel.(A) There will be one king over all of them and they will never again be two nations or be divided into two kingdoms.(B) 23 They will no longer defile(C) themselves with their idols and vile images or with any of their offenses, for I will save them from all their sinful backsliding,[a](D) and I will cleanse them. They will be my people, and I will be their God.(E)

24 “‘My servant David(F) will be king(G) over them, and they will all have one shepherd.(H) They will follow my laws and be careful to keep my decrees.(I)
